Top Gas Insulated Switchgear Market Overview and Size

The global gas insulated switchgear (GIS) market is experiencing significant growth as utilities, industries, and infrastructure developers invest heavily in modern and reliable power transmission systems. Increasing electricity demand, rapid urbanization, renewable energy integration, and the modernization of aging grid infrastructure are accelerating the adoption of gas insulated switchgear worldwide.

Global Gas Insulated Switchgear Market size was valued at USD 24.15 Billion in 2023 and is poised to grow from USD 26.48 Billion in 2024 to USD 48.96 Billion by 2032, growing at a CAGR of 7.98% in the forecast period (2024-2032).

From high-voltage substations and renewable energy integration to smart grid applications and industrial power distribution, leading electrical equipment companies are investing heavily in advanced GIS technologies to improve energy efficiency, grid reliability, and operational safety.

Key Drivers of the Global Gas Insulated Switchgear Market

1. Rising Electricity Demand: Rapid urbanization, industrialization, and population growth are increasing global electricity consumption, driving investments in advanced transmission and distribution infrastructure.

2. Expansion of Renewable Energy Projects: The integration of solar, wind, and hydroelectric power into existing grids requires efficient and reliable switchgear systems capable of handling fluctuating power loads.

3. Smart Grid Modernization: Governments and utilities are modernizing aging power infrastructure through smart grid technologies and automated substations, boosting GIS adoption worldwide.

4. Space-Saving Design Advantages: Gas insulated switchgear systems require significantly less space compared to air-insulated switchgear, making them ideal for urban areas, offshore facilities, and underground substations.

5. Growing Investments in Infrastructure: Large-scale investments in railways, airports, metro systems, manufacturing plants, and commercial buildings are driving demand for compact and reliable power distribution solutions.

6. Increased Focus on Grid Reliability: Utilities are prioritizing uninterrupted power supply and operational reliability, increasing adoption of advanced GIS technologies with low maintenance requirements.

7. Technological Advancements in Switchgear: Innovations such as digital substations, IoT-enabled monitoring systems, predictive maintenance, and SF6-free technologies are transforming the GIS market.

8. Government Electrification Programs: Government-led rural electrification and smart city initiatives are supporting transmission and distribution network expansion globally.

9. Growth of Industrial Automation: Industries increasingly require reliable and efficient electrical infrastructure for automation, robotics, and continuous manufacturing operations.

10. Environmental Sustainability Goals: The market is witnessing growing demand for environmentally friendly switchgear systems with lower greenhouse gas emissions and improved energy efficiency.

1. Siemens Energy

One of the leading global energy technology companies specializing in gas insulated switchgear, smart substations, and grid modernization solutions.

Siemens Energy provides advanced GIS solutions for utilities, renewable energy projects, industrial facilities, and urban infrastructure. The company focuses heavily on digitalization and sustainable grid technologies.

Key Highlights

  • Strong portfolio of high-voltage GIS systems
  • Global presence in transmission infrastructure projects
  • Focused on digital substations and smart grids
  • Investing in SF6-free switchgear technologies
